Vertical Load Measurement of Automotive Intelligent Tire

Abstract: A scheme of the data acquisition of tire vertical load and the design of signal processing system is presented in this paper based on embedded platform. Specifically, MEMS sensors are embedded inside the tires to obtain their basic real-time data of radial acceleration, pressure and temperature, from which characteristic information is extracted to represent tire vertical load. Then bench test and real vehicle test are conducted respectively to verify the measurement method of vertical load of intelligent tire and characteristics extraction algorithm. The results show that the vertical load measurement method of intelligent tire is feasible,with its accuracy meeting the requirements of engineering application

Key words: intelligent tire, load measurement, embedded system, median filtering, polynomial fitting
